During the summer months, attic temperatures can rise significantly above outdoor temperatures. Without adequate ventilation, excessive heat can build up, affecting the home’s roofing system, insulation, and overall energy efficiency.
During a home inspection, accessible attic spaces are visually evaluated for ventilation, insulation, and other visible conditions that may impact performance. Understanding what inspectors look for can help homeowners and buyers better interpret inspection findings.
Why Attic Ventilation Matters
Attic ventilation helps regulate temperature and moisture levels throughout the year.
Proper ventilation can help:
• Reduce excessive attic heat buildup
• Support roofing material longevity
• Improve energy efficiency
• Help control moisture accumulation
According to the U.S. Department of Energy, proper attic ventilation and insulation work together to improve energy performance and help manage indoor comfort.
What Inspectors Evaluate
Home inspectors perform a visual evaluation of accessible attic components.
Inspectors may observe:
• Soffit and ridge vent presence
• Gable vents where installed
• Insulation coverage
• Signs of restricted airflow
• Visible moisture staining or condensation
The evaluation reflects conditions present at the time of the inspection.
Signs of Excessive Heat
High attic temperatures may contribute to several visible conditions.
Inspectors may observe:
• Discolored roof sheathing
• Premature aging of roofing materials
• Hot attic temperatures during the inspection
• Areas with limited airflow
These observations help identify conditions that may benefit from further evaluation.
Ventilation Components
Proper airflow depends on both intake and exhaust ventilation.
Common ventilation components include:
• Soffit vents
• Ridge vents
• Gable vents
• Roof vents
Balanced airflow helps remove heat and moisture from the attic.
Insulation and Airflow
Insulation and ventilation work together to improve attic performance.
Inspectors may note:
• Compressed insulation
• Areas with missing insulation
• Blocked soffit vents caused by insulation
• Uneven insulation coverage
Maintaining clear airflow helps ventilation systems function effectively.
Seasonal Considerations
Summer heat places additional demand on attic ventilation systems.
Routine maintenance may include:
• Keeping vents free of debris
• Checking for damaged vent covers
• Monitoring attic conditions after roof work
These practices help support long term attic performance.
